Product Features

  • Color print, copy, scan, and fax
  • Laser quality speed, up to 7 ppm Black/7 ppm Color, maximum 32 ppm black/31 ppm color
  • Built-in Ethernet networking
  • 2-line text LCD display
  • 35-sheet automatic document feeder

4.0 out of 5 starsCan be made wireless through wifi router connectionApril 23, 2009
By a reader
Amazon Verified Purchase

Don't bother using the disks that came with the printer. Better to go online at the hp site and download the driver software to this model.I went to the HP site (per one reviewer's suggestion) and installed the smallest "for IT professionals only" version (I'm still using XP OS) and found I could not use the scan function with that slimmed-down driver. As some users have noted, the scan function breaks - a bug in the software. (I discovered the web scan feature - just enter the printer's IP address into the browser url bar. Many thanks to the helpful customer who commented on my review.)Use the custom install option (uncheck the Photosmart, HP Purchasing junkware). To disable the incessant looping Update nag message popup after reboot, I deleted the HP Update application (via Add/Remove utility) after installing the driver. I agree HP software is rather crappy and bloated but the HP printers have been more reliable than other brands I've used. I bought the 6500 to replace my 6 year old HP PSC 1210 that died after years of heavy use. Before that, I bought the HP Deskjet 500 that still works after 20 years. I hope this machine lasts awhile, as well.I'm surprised this newer-model printer isn't faster than my old printer (equally noisy to my 1210) but the scanner is improved - more adjustment options, decent resolution. I wanted the flatbed copying and sheet feeder capabilities for my next multi-function machine and this one does the job adequately.Had a power outage recently and was concerned that since I didn't power off via the button on the printer, it might screw up the settings.. but there was no issue. It worked fine after power was restored, without me having to make any adjustments. Also, if you don't want to wait for the printer to warm up and print heads cleaned every time at startup, just leave the machine on all the time.To have the ink cartridges last longer, I set the print resolution to "Fast Draft" for most of my projects.Addendum (5/16/10): Ignore the "empty cartridge" alert on the machine. The final warning will stop the print jobs from proceeding. Just take that ink cartridge out and re-install it back into the machine. This will override the "out of ink" status. You'll get at least another 20 pages before the ink cartridge is actually empty.Update (7/16/11): I still have this HP All-in-One and found several refill kit vendors to replace the ink for both the slim and XL sized cartridges.The kits are sold on Amazon - Inktec - color set or black refill sold separately. Also, there's the good-valued 600ml color & black combo ink refill kit. Links on reviews get blocked so do a search on Amazon for "Inktec refill HP 920XL" and "600 ml refill hp 920 XL" to find those items.
